In this rare (and delightfully engaging) public appearance, legendary physicist David Deutsch weaves a complex and captivating argument placing the study of physics at the center of our species' survival. Deutsch is author of The Fabric of Reality and the leading proponent of the multiverse intrepretation of quantum theory - the astounding idea that our universe is constantly spawning countless numbers of parallel worlds. Using stark, jagged paper sets and skewed camera angles, director Robert Weine created one of the most disturbing and visually startling films of the silent era. One of the prime examples of German Expressionism, the film's meticulous aesthetics create some truly dramatic and memerorable imagery. The story revolves around Dr. Caligari, a showman who brings his somnambulist act to a small town fair. Trouble creeps in when the sleepwalker predicts villagers' death...
